Engine oil is a vital component in ensuring the smooth operation and longevity of your vehicle's engine. Understanding how to diagnose and respond to the engine oil light can help prevent potential damage to your engine and avoid costly repairs.

When the engine oil light comes on, it is crucial to address the issue promptly. Here are some common reasons why the engine oil light may illuminate:

1. Low oil level: The most common reason for the engine oil light to come on is due to low engine oil levels. This can be caused by leaks, burning oil, or simply not keeping up with regular oil changes.

2. Oil pressure issues: The engine oil light may also indicate a drop in oil pressure, which could be caused by a faulty oil pump, clogged oil filter, or engine wear.

3. Oil viscosity: Using the wrong type of engine oil or oil that is not suitable for your vehicle's specific requirements can also trigger the engine oil light.

Here is a step-by-step guide on diagnosing the engine oil light:

1. Stop the vehicle in a safe location: When the engine oil light comes on, pull over to a safe location as soon as possible to prevent further damage to the engine.

2. Check the oil level: Wait a few minutes for the engine to cool down, then locate the engine oil dipstick under the hood. Remove the dipstick, wipe it clean, reinsert it, and then pull it out again to check the oil level. If the oil level is low, top it up with the recommended type of oil for your vehicle.

3. Check for leaks: Inspect the area under your vehicle for any signs of oil leaks. If you notice any leaks, have them repaired by a professional mechanic.

4. Check the oil pressure: If the oil level is correct and there are no visible leaks, have a mechanic check the oil pressure using specialized equipment to determine if there are any issues with the oil pump or oil filter.

5. Follow maintenance schedule: Regularly scheduled oil changes and maintenance are essential to keep your engine running smoothly and prevent issues that can trigger the engine oil light.

In conclusion, the engine oil light is a critical warning indicator that should never be ignored. By understanding the potential causes and how to diagnose the engine oil light, you can take the necessary steps to address the issue promptly and protect your engine from damage. If you are unsure or unable to diagnose the problem yourself, it is always recommended to consult a qualified mechanic for professional assistance.
